Star Wars Rebels reached a new height with the last episode that has cemented my admiration for it. Despite some dodgy animation, this series has matured with its dialogue, plots and character development. With extra help from consistent appearances from the Inquisitor and Grand Moff Tarkin, it's actually become more of a family series and doesn't just appeal to kids.

Ezra's comparable rite of passage came in this episode as he persuaded Vizago to help them by demonstrating his Jedi powers and promising to repay him (whatever the cost). He's become a very likable character, and throughout this series he has changed considerably, which is something you don't often see in many television series, let alone children's series.

There were some superb visuals in this episode - probably its strongest yet. Chopper's valiant escape from the command module was a great experience. His sacrifice of the courier droid came as quite a shock to be honest, but it is evident that Chopper has got quite a personality, similar to R2-D2's portrayal in the movies.

The best part of the episode for me was the cliffhanger. Not only have we been given a suspicious hint at the identity of Fulcrum, but it seems Mustafar will be returning, and even better, some great scenes from planets we've known and love from the movies. Hera's final line is wonderfully foreboding and is a great lead into the finale.

Things that I still can't grasp empathetically with the series is Ezra's relationship with Zeb, which remains unchanged, and the Stormtroopers stupid portrayal. If I was Tarkin or the Inquisitor, I would've ripped my eyes out with their complete lack of ability. Anyhow, this is a vastly improving series, and for the first time, I can't wait for the next and final episode!

Following the excellent previous episode this maintains a high quality.

Ezra is strengthening as a character and the story is dramatic. Chopper is far stronger as a character in this than previously and there is some fun and laughs but there is also enough seriousness in this storyline.

Tarkin is superb and when you ally that to such great actors as David Oluyewo and Jason Isaacs as other villains there is great quality to build with. This and the previous episode built on the great potential from some earlier episodes and give us some higher quality storytelling that showed Rebels was becoming a valuable addition to the Star Wars saga.

While not being as awesome as last episode, this was a pretty good episode. I felt it ran a little long in its plotting. Not that the episode was any longer than usual, but it felt like they spent too long figuring out certain key elements. I liked the occasional cutting back to Kanan being torturred, mostly because I really enjoy this iteration of Tarkin. I think he is unbelievable awesome, and Stephen Stanton is doing a great job as the voice. I liked Chopper in this episode. I really think that he is growing more and more sazzy which I really love. The growth of many characters was present as well, and I feel like Ezra is slowly coming into his own as, not just a Jedi, but as a man. I didn't necessarily need the scenes with the dealer on Lothal, but they didn't bother me as much as other scenes have in past episodes. I think it was a good setup for the big finale, and I really want them to stick the landing, because this series has been awesome so far. The characters are great and the threat seems real, even though there are more hope for our crew now that more people have gotten word of what they are doing.
